Windows Media Player Errors
Hopefully someone can help me out.
I'm downloading lectures for an online class of mine, and up until yesterday everything was working fine. But i go to watch one today and I get this message: "Windows Media Player cannot play the file because a network error occurred. The server might not be available. Verify that you are connected to the network and that your proxy settings are correct." I tinkered with the Proxy settings but it didn't change anything. I'm connected to my local network, so everything on that end should be fine. Does anyone have any kind of idea what is causing this? I've tried finding help by doing a google search for the error but I just found generic Microsoft answers that didn't help me any. Any help is much appreciated. |
